Our offices
The Gambling
Commission’s main office is in central Birmingham, within easy
reach of Birmingham New Street, Snow Hill and Moor Street
stations. We are 20 minutes from Birmingham International
Airport by train, and are well served by an established road
network.
We are on the fourth floor of Victoria Square House, a listed
building that has been extensively refurbished with a very modern
feel and modern equipment.
Our main office is open plan, and almost everyone, including our
Management Board, are in open plan areas. We have some
larger social spaces for breaks and informal meetings, and a
well-appointed boardroom and meeting area for official
functions.
We also have approximately 45 compliance managers working
across Great Britain. They have all had the communications,
furniture and computing technology they need to work effectively
set up in their homes.
Our approach to healthy working
At the Gambling
Commission we believe that the wellbeing of our people is paramount
and important to our success. With this in mind we regularly
develop new healthy working initiatives – for example, we have
shower facilities installed in our main offices in Birmingham to
encourage people to cycle or walk to work, and we have planned
‘health and wellbeing days’ at our main offices in Birmingham.
We also have in place an Employee Assistance Programme to help
our people deal with difficult circumstances, and a comprehensive
sickness absence policy in the unfortunate event that you are
unwell.
Looking after our environment
We are committed to minimising our environmental impact and to
improving our environment in whatever way we can, within
reasonable financial and other resource limits.
At our offices this includes wide-ranging recycling measures,
including paper, cans, plastic, glass and printer cartridges and we
monitor our paper usage so that we can try to reduce it month on
month. Wherever possible our stationery is purchased from
environmentally friendly sources.
We provide our remote workers with paper shredders so they can
recycle their paperwork more effectively. We are based
literally a couple of minutes from New Street station and encourage
the use of public transport, both for travel to work and for
business purposes.
We also have an informal ‘Green Group’ made up of our employees
where we discuss our targets and how to improve our environmental
measures.
